first run at the track
#1
ok so i finally ran my truck a couple of weeks ago at the gulfport ice rink and here is the results. 1/4--13.6@100, 1/8--8.4@82, 60 ft. was 2.08. i'm on 20'' SS wheels w/ 275 55's so i spun up until third gear. the blower hose came off shifting in 3rd gear so i had no top end power what so ever. i need some wheels and tires badly
